Giovanni Pierluigi da Palestrina, a titan of late Renaissance music, stands as the quintessential representative of the Roman School, alongside Orlande de Lassus and Tomás Luis de Victoria. Born around 1525 in Palestrina, near Rome, Palestrina's compositions, including over 105 masses and 250 motets, have echoed through centuries, embodying the pinnacle of sacred polyphonic perfection. His mastery of counterpoint and modal harmony not only defined the Roman Catholic Church's musical landscape during the Counter-Reformation but also influenced the broader development of Western music. Palestrina's works, characterized by their clarity and emotional depth, continue to inspire and captivate audiences, making him an enduring figure in the world of classical music.
